G-Eazy Drops “No Limit” Visual Featuring Cardi B, A$AP Rocky And French Montana

December 20, 2017. Leave a Comment

Bay Area rapper G-Eazy has released a video for “No Limit,” a single originally released featuring Cardi B and A$AP Rocky with French Montana, Juicy J and Belly added on for the visual. Shot in a warehouse filled with burning stacks of cash, the rappers are backed by a room full of twerking strippers.

According to Cardi’s stylist, Kollin Carter, the video was part of a back-to-back video shoot. “We shot the ‘MotorSport’ video from 12 am to 10 am in Miami, hopped on a jet at 11 am, landed in NY and drove rite to this set and wrapped at 3 am. One of the craziest 48 hours of my life pulling this together, both videos 3 days notice and in between other jobs as well,” Carter explained on Instagram.

In the visual, Cardi wears a black corset by Murmer, a black and white coat by Norisol Ferrari and over-the-knee boots by Christian Louboutin.

The smash single is off of Eazy’s third album, The Beautiful & Dammed, which dropped on December 15, 2017. Check out the visuals below:
